We are seeking a Principal Commissioning Engineer (EC&I) to lead commissioning activities on complex Electrical and Control Systems within a highly regulated nuclear environment. This role is ideal for professionals with extensive site-based commissioning experience and a strong understanding of safety and compliance in a nuclear setting.

What You'll Be Doing

  • Lead a team of commissioning technicians delivering to national and project-specific standards
  • Input into design, construction, and commissioning stages to ensure commissionability
  • Develop and approve commissioning documentation (test plans, reports, records)
  • Execute and verify commissioning tests in line with safety protocols and QA expectations
  • Liaise with multidisciplinary teams including QA, Engineering, Construction, and Operations
  • Plan daily commissioning activities, track progress, and manage execution risks
  • Review vendor test documentation, witness FATs, and ensure data integrity

Key Skills & Experience

  • Extensive Electrical & Instrumentation / Control Systems commissioning background
  • Experience working in nuclear or highly regulated industrial environments
  • Familiarity with Siemens S7, Simocode, WinCC, Profibus, PICS
  • Understanding of commissioning processes including FATs, TCA's, FOBS/CRs, handover
  • Knowledge of 18th Edition IEE Wiring Regulations (for Electrical focus)
  • Strong documentation and Quality Management System (QMS) adherence

Qualifications

  • HNC / Level 4 Qualification (or equivalent commissioning experience)
  • 18th Edition Electrical Qualification
  • CSCS/ECS Card in relevant discipline
  • IOSH Managing Safely or equivalent
  • Membership of IET or other relevant professional body
